Benefits of Water-Based Exercise for Seniors

gentle supportive water workouts

Water-based exercise offers seniors a low-impact way to stay active and improve overall health. Moving in water reduces stress on your joints, making activities like walking, swimming, or water aerobics gentler on your body. This means you can exercise longer without discomfort or risk of injury. The buoyancy supports your body, helping you maintain balance and stability, which is especially helpful if you have arthritis or balance concerns. Additionally, water resistance naturally builds strength and endurance as you move through it. Regular water exercise boosts cardiovascular health, enhances flexibility, and promotes better mood. Because it’s easier on your joints, you’re more likely to stick with your routine, making it a sustainable way to stay fit and healthy as you age. Safety Tips for Using an Endless Pool at Home

pool safety and precautions

To guarantee your safety while enjoying your Endless Pool at home, it’s vital to follow some simple but important guidelines. Always start with a thorough orientation on how to operate your pool’s controls and safety features. Before entering, check the water temperature and confirm the area around the pool is dry and free of obstacles. Use non-slip mats if necessary, and always enter and exit slowly to avoid slips or falls. Never swim alone; have a phone nearby in case of emergencies. Limit your session duration to prevent fatigue, and stay hydrated. Pay attention to your body, and stop immediately if you feel dizzy, lightheaded, or unwell. Regularly inspect your pool equipment and keep safety accessories like flotation devices handy. Easy Workout Routines to Get Started

begin with gentle water exercises

Getting started with your Endless Pool is simple when you choose easy, low-impact routines to build confidence and stamina. Begin with gentle walking or slow cycling to warm up muscles without strain. Focus on steady, controlled movements to prevent fatigue. Aim for 10-15 minute sessions, gradually increasing as you feel comfortable. To keep things organized, consider these beginner-friendly options:

Exercise Duration Intensity
Walking in place 10 minutes Light
Gentle cycling 10 minutes Easy-to-moderate
Water aerobics 15 minutes Low-impact
Arm raises 5 minutes Mild resistance
Leg lifts 5 minutes Controlled

How Does Water Exercise Improve Joint Health for Seniors?

Water exercise improves your joint health by reducing impact and providing gentle resistance. When you move in water, your joints experience less pressure, which helps prevent pain and injury. The buoyancy supports your body, allowing easier movement and increased flexibility. Regular water workouts strengthen muscles around your joints, enhancing stability. This combination of support and resistance makes water exercise an effective, low-impact way to maintain or improve joint health as you age.

Can Seniors With Arthritis Safely Use an Endless Pool?

Absolutely, seniors with arthritis can safely use an endless pool—if they follow proper precautions. The irony is that water’s gentle resistance actually helps reduce joint strain, making exercise less painful. You should consult your doctor first, start slow, and work with a trained instructor. With these steps, you’ll enjoy low-impact, effective workouts that boost mobility and reduce stiffness, proving water exercise is a safe, rewarding choice.

What Are the Costs Involved in Installing a Home Endless Pool?

Installing a home endless pool typically costs between $20,000 and $50,000, depending on size, features, and installation requirements. You’ll need to take into account expenses for the pool unit itself, site preparation, electrical work, and possible permits. Professional installation guarantees safety and proper setup, which can add to the cost. Budget for ongoing maintenance and potential upgrades to keep your pool in prime condition.

Are There Specific Accessories to Enhance Senior Workouts in a Pool?

Yes, there are specific accessories to enhance your senior workouts in a pool. You can add flotation devices, waterproof resistance bands, and aquatic gloves to improve strength and balance. Pool noodles and kickboards help with stability and technique. Handrails and step aids provide support, making exercises safer and more comfortable. These accessories make your workouts more effective, enjoyable, and tailored to your fitness level, ensuring you get the most out of your pool sessions.

How Can Family Members Assist Seniors in Using the Pool Safely?

You can help seniors stay safe in the pool by staying nearby and actively supervising their activities. Encourage them to use safety equipment like floaties or grab bars, and remind them to take breaks if they feel tired. It’s also helpful to assist with entering and exiting the pool, ensuring they move slowly and carefully. Your presence enhances their confidence and ensures they enjoy a safe, beneficial workout.
